Does the rose fear the cold? What should be done?

Roses do fear the cold; they will enter a dormant period in an environment where the temperature is below 5 degrees. When cultivating roses in winter, it is necessary to cover a layer of plastic film or decayed leaves on the soil to keep the plant's roots warm, and place the roses where they can be exposed to sunlight, allowing the plants to survive the winter smoothly.

1. -- Cold-sensitive --

Roses are not cold-resistant. When the temperature is below 5 degrees during cultivation, the plants will enter a dormant period, leading to poor growth of roses. If the temperature is below -10 degrees, the roses may freeze to death. In such cases, the plants should be moved to a warm indoor environment for maintenance.

2. -- Insulation measures --

In winter, it is necessary to take insulation measures for the roses. You can place the roses in a well-sealed foam box to protect them from the wind and keep them warm, or cover the soil of the roses with a layer of plastic film or straw mat to raise the temperature in the soil, preventing the roots of the roses from freezing.

3. -- Lighting conditions --

Roses are sun-loving plants. If they are kept in a dark place for a long time during winter cultivation, the plant's branches and leaves may wither, leading to the death of the roses. It is necessary to move the roses to a bright place, allowing them to receive all-day natural sunlight for healthy growth.

4. -- Maintenance management --

In winter, it is necessary to cut off the long and weak branches of the roses to prevent the loss of excess nutrients, allowing the roses to bloom the most beautiful flowers the following year. Moreover, water should be given once a month, and when watering the roses, the water temperature should be kept consistent with the room temperature to prevent the roses from being frozen.
